
RIMOWA expands its Essential and Groove ranges with two new seasonal colors, Orange and Magenta, introduced through a campaign featuring Rossy de Palma. The launch builds on a strong focus on color as a defining element of the brand’s design direction. These additions introduce energetic, expressive tones that align with RIMOWA’s structured approach to travel design.

The two hues draw from bold design movements and a period defined by experimentation and self-expression. Orange carries a bright, energetic presence that reflects the excitement of new experiences. Magenta introduces a deeper tone, with a luminous fuchsia quality that suggests curiosity and a refined sense of play.

The campaign presents this direction through a setting that amplifies color and form. Spanish actress Rossy de Palma appears within a highly styled interior filled with curated objects, where the suitcases and bags integrate directly into the space.
The Essential range continues to rely on polycarbonate construction, with each case developed through precise color matching that maintains a unified exterior. Functional details remain central to the design, including the telescopic handle, Multiwheel system, TSA-approved locks, and a leather address tag. Inside, the suitcase features a dual organization system with a zipped compartment on one side and the Flex Divider on the other, allowing structured packing.

The Groove Cross-Body Bag Small in Orange extends the color direction into accessories. Produced in Italy from smooth calf leather, the bag includes an adjustable strap and a handle inspired by classic suitcase design.
The Groove collection also expands with additional tones. The Cross-Body Bag range now includes Chalk and Cognac, while the Shopping Bag appears in Burgundy. A set of travel accessories follows the same direction, with the Trifold Toiletry Pouch and Packing Cubes introduced in Orange.
